Brickwork Installation in Fairfield County, CT
Brickwork installation services involve the construction and repair of structures using bricks, including walls, pathways, patios, and decorative features. These projects typically range from building new brick walls or garden borders to restoring existing brickwork on homes and commercial properties. Property owners often want to understand the types of bricks available, the durability of different materials, and the scope of work involved, ensuring the finished project complements the property’s aesthetic and meets functional needs.
Before requesting brickwork installation, property owners usually consider factors such as design preferences, the structural purpose of the brickwork, and any necessary permits or regulations. It’s also helpful to discuss the condition of existing structures, site preparation requirements, and the expected lifespan of the materials used. Clear communication about project goals and materials can help ensure the final result aligns with the property’s style and long-term maintenance expectations.

Common Brickwork Installation Jobs
Brickwork Installation - services include building new brick walls, patios, and pathways for aesthetic and functional purposes.
Brick Repair - involves fixing damaged or deteriorated brick structures to restore stability and appearance.
Retaining Walls - construction of sturdy brick walls to manage soil and water runoff on residential properties.
Facade Enhancements - upgrading or installing brick exteriors to improve curb appeal and property value.
Fireplaces and Chimneys - installation and rebuilding of brick fireplaces and chimneys for safety and style.
Custom Brick Features - creating unique brick accents and features tailored to individual property designs.
Brickwork Installation Questions
What types of projects require brickwork installation? Brickwork installation is commonly used for building walls, fireplaces, facades, and outdoor patios to enhance durability and aesthetic appeal.
How long does brickwork installation typically take? The duration depends on the size and complexity of the project, but brickwork is generally completed within a few days to several weeks.
What should property owners consider before starting brickwork installation? It's important to evaluate the design, location, and overall style to ensure the brickwork complements the property and meets structural needs.
Can brickwork be integrated with other building materials? Yes, brickwork can be combined with materials like stone, wood, or stucco for a customized and cohesive appearance.
